概括
肥胖通过代谢变化增加癌症风险. 卡路里限制影响关键的细胞通路,可能抑制癌症生长,提高治疗效率.
科学领域:
- 在瘤学瘤学.
- 代谢综合征是代谢综合征的一种.
- 癌症生物学 癌症生物学
背景情况:
- 肥胖是各种恶性瘤的重要全球风险因素.
- 肥胖的代谢变化,包括荷尔蒙变化,炎症和缺氧,促进癌症的发展.
- 卡路里限制 (CR) 是一种饮食干预,在多种疾病中具有潜在的健康益处.
研究的目的:
- 审查肥胖和癌症发展之间的联系.
- 阐明卡路里限制影响癌症发生的机制.
- 强调需要对CR进行进一步的研究,以便在癌症预防和治疗中进行临床应用.
主要方法:
- 关于卡路里限制和癌症的体外和体内研究的文献综述.
- 分析受卡路里限制影响的代谢和细胞信号通路.
- 检查CR对癌细胞增殖,迁移,存活和亡的影响.
主要成果:
- 卡路里限制调节关键信号通路,包括AMP激活蛋白激酶 (AMPK),哺乳动物的目标拉巴素 (mTOR),以及胰岛素/胰岛素类生长因子1 (IGF1).
- 禁食和卡路里限制可以调节诸如基激活蛋白激酶 (MAPK),p53和JAK-STAT等途径.
- 通过卡路里限制对这些途径的调节导致癌细胞增殖和存活率降低,亡增加,化学疗法效果增强.
结论:
- 卡路里限制在减轻与肥胖相关的癌症风险方面具有显著的潜力.
- 了解CR对细胞信号通路的影响对于开发新型癌症疗法至关重要.
- 需要进一步的临床研究来将卡路里限制策略纳入癌症护理.

The Body Mass Index (BMI) is a numerical value derived from a person's weight and height, used to categorize individuals into weight ranges. It is calculated using the formula: weight in kilograms divided by height in meters squared. Obesity is a health condition characterized by excessive accumulation of adipose tissue that poses health risks, often diagnosed with a BMI ≥ 30. The mammalian target of rapamycin or mTOR protein was discovered in 1994 due to its direct interaction with rapamycin. The protein gets its name from a yeast homolog called TOR. The mTOR protein complex in mammalian cells plays a major role in balancing anabolic processes such as the synthesis of proteins, lipids, and nucleotides and catabolic processes, such as autophagy in response to environmental cues, such as availability of nutrients and growth factors.
